Analysis

Northern America recorded 418,913 kt for ippu — emissions (co2eq) in 2023. That is the highest value across all 63 years on record.

The figure is up 0.8% on the previous year and up 16.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, ippu — emissions (co2eq) in Northern America peaked at 418,913 kt in 2023 and was at its lowest, 181,908 kt, in 1961.

Northern America ranks 8th of 32 groups on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
